Está en la página 1de 26

ejemplo: entrada y salida (Video N° 5)

#include<iostream>

using namespace std;

int main (){

int edad;

char sexo[10];

float altura;

cout<<"digite su edad: "; cin>>edad;

cout<<"digite su sexo: "; cin>>sexo;

cout<<"digite su altura: "; cin>>altura;

cout<<"\n su edad es: "<<edad<<endl;

cout<<"su sexo es: "<<sexo<<endl;

cout<<"su altura es: "<<altura<<endl;

return 0;

}
ejemplo: Expresiones 2 (video N° 7)

#include<iostream>

using namespace std;

int main(){

float a,b,c,d,e,f, result=0;

cout<<"digite un numero: "; cin>>a;

cout<<"digite un numero: "; cin>>b;

cout<<"digite un numero: "; cin>>c;

cout<<"digite un numero: "; cin>>d;

cout<<"digite un numero: "; cin>>e;

cout<<"digite un numero: "; cin>>f;

result = (a+(b/c))/(d+(e/f));

cout.precision (2);

cout<<"\nEl resultado es: "<<result<<endl;

return 0;

}
Ejemplo: Intercambio de valores (video N° 8)

#include<iostream>

using namespace std;

int main()

int x,y,aux;

cout<<"Digite el valor de x: "; cin>>x;

cout<<"Digite el valor de y: "; cin>>y;

aux = x;

x = y;

y = aux;

cout<<"El nuevo valor de x es: "<<x<<endl;

cout<<"El nuevo valor de y es: "<<y<<endl;

return 0;

}
Ejemplo: Porcentaje alumno (video N° 9)

#include<iostream>
using namespace std;
int main(){
float practica, teorica, participacion, nota_final=0;

cout<<"Digite la nota de practica: "; cin>>practica;


cout<<"Digite la nota teorica: "; cin>>teorica;
cout<<"Digite la nota de participacion: "; cin>>participacion;

practica *= 0.30; // es igual a practica=practica*0.30;


teorica *=0.60;
participacion *=0.10;
nota_final=0;
nota_final= practica+teorica+participacion;

cout<<"\nLa nota final es: "<<nota_final<<endl;

return 0;
}
Ejemplo: Raíz cuadrada y elevación (video N° 10)

#include<iostream>
#include<math.h>
using namespace std;

int main(){
float x,y,resultado=0;

cout<<"Ingrese el valor de x: "; cin>>x;


cout<<"Ingrese el valor de y: "; cin>>y;
resultado=(sqrt(x))/(pow(y,2)-1);
cout<<"\nEl resultado es: "<<resultado;
return 0;
}
Ejemplo: Condicional if y else (video N°11)

#include<iostream>
using namespace std;

int main(){

int numero, dato=5;

cout<<"digite un numero"; cin>>numero;

if(numero==dato){
cout<<"el numero es 5";
}
else {

cout<<"el numero es distinto a 5";


}
return 0;
}
Ejemplo: Sentencia switch (Video N° 12)
#include<iostream>
using namespace std;
int main (){
int numero;

cout<<"digite un numero del 1-5: "; cin>>numero;

switch(numero){
case 1: cout<<"Es el numero 1"; break;
case 2: cout<<"Es el numero 2"; break;
case 3: cout<<"Es el numero 3"; break;
case 4: cout<<"Es el numero 4"; break;
case 5: cout<<"Es el numero 5"; break;
default: cout<<"No esta en el rango de 1-5"; break;

Ejemplo: Determinar el mayor de 2 números (video N° 13)


#include<iostream>
using namespace std;

int main (){


int n1,n2;

cout<<"digite 2 numero: ";


cin>>n1>>n2;

if (n1==n2){
cout<<"Ambos numeros son iguales";
}

else if(n1>n2){
cout<<"El mayor es: "<<n1;
}
else {
cout<<"El mayor es: "<<n2;
}
return 0;
}
Ejemplo: Cajero automático (video N° 18)
#include<iostream>
using namespace std;
int main (){
int saldo_inicial = 1000, op;
float extra,saldo,retiro;
cout<<"\tBienvenido a su cajero virtual"<<endl;
cout<< "1. Ingresar dinero en cuenta"<<endl;
cout<< "2. Retirar dinero de la cuenta"<<endl;
cout<< "3. Salir"<<endl;
cout<< "Opcion: "<<endl;
cin>>op;
switch(op){
case 1:
cout<<"digite la cantidad de dinero a ingresar: ";
cin>>extra;
saldo=saldo_inicial+extra;
cout<<"Dinero en cuenta: "<<saldo; break;

case 2:
cout<<"digite la cantidad de dinero que va a digitar: ";
cin>>retiro;
if(retiro > saldo_inicial){
cout<<"no tiene esa cantidad de dinero";
}
else{
saldo=saldo_inicial-retiro;
cout<<"Dinero en cuenta"<<saldo;
}
case 3: break;
}
Ejemplo: Sentencia while (video N° 19)

#include<iostream>
using namespace std;

int main (){


int i;
i=10;

while(i>=1){
cout<<i<<endl;
i--;

Ejemplo: Sentencia do while (video N° 20)

#include <iostream>

using namespace std;

int main(){
int i= 10;
do{
cout<<i<<endl;
i--;
} while (i>=1);

return 0;
}
Ejemplo: Sentencia for (video N° 21)

#include<iostream>
#include<conio.h>
using namespace std;

int main (){


int i;

for(i=1; i<=10; i++ ){


cout<<i<<endl;
}
getch();
return 0;
}
Ejemplo: Tabla de multiplicar (video N° 22)

#include <iostream>

#include <stdlib.h>

using namespace std;

int main(){

int numero;

do{

cout<<"Ingrese un numero: ";cin>>numero;

}while(numero<1 || numero >10);

for(int i= 1; i<=20;i++){

cout<<numero<<"*"<<i<<"= "<<numero*i<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ejercicio: video N°22

#include <iostream>
#include <stdlib.h>
using namespace std;

int main(){

int numero, cn;

do{
cout<<"Ingrese un numero: ";cin>>numero;
if(numero>0){
cn++;
}
}while(numero!=0);

cout<<"La cantidad de numeros mayores a 0 es: "<<cn<<endl;

cout<<"\n\n";
system("pause");
return 0;
}
Ejemplo: Sumar dentro de un rango (video N° 24)

#include <iostream>

#include <stdlib.h>

using namespace std;

int main(){

int numero, suma;

do{

cout<<"Ingrese un numero: ";cin>>numero;

if(numero>0){

suma+= numero;

}while( ((numero<20) || (numero>30)) && (numero!=0));

cout<<"La suma da : "<<suma<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ejercicio video N° 24:

#include <iostream>

#include <stdlib.h>

using namespace std;

int main(){

int x, y, potencia, i;

i=1;

do{

cout<<"Ingrese un numero: ";cin>>x;

cout<<"Ingrese la potencia a elevar: ";cin>>y;

}while( ((x<0) && (0>y)) );

while(i<y){

potencia = x*x;

i++;

cout<<"El numero elevado da como resultado : "<<potencia<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ejemplo: factorial de un numero video N° 26:

#include <iostream>

#include <stdlib.h>

using namespace std;

int main(){

int numero, factorial=1;

cout<<"Digite un numero: ";cin>>numero;

for(int i= 1; i<=numero ;i++){

factorial = factorial *i;

cout<<"El factorial del numero es: "<<factorial<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ejercicio video N° 26:

#include <iostream>

#include <stdlib.h>

using namespace std;

int main(){

int numero, factorial=1, suma;

cout<<"Digite un numero: ";cin>>numero;

for(int i= 1; i<=numero ;i++){

factorial = factorial *i;

suma += factorial;

cout<<"El factorial del numero es: "<<suma<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ejemplo: sumar video N° 27:

#include <iostream>

#include <stdlib.h>

#include <math.h>

using namespace std;

int main(){

int suma = 0, elevacion = 0, n;

cout<<"Digite el numero de elementos a sumar: ";

cin>>n;

for(int i= 1; i<=n ;i++){

elevacion = pow(2,i);

suma += elevacion;

cout<<"\nLa suma total es: "<<suma<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ejercicio video N°27:

#include <iostream>

#include <stdlib.h>

#include <math.h>

using namespace std;

int main(){

int n, result;

cout<<"Digite un numero: ";

cin>>n;

for(int i= 1; i<=n ;i++){

if(i%2 == 0){

result -= i;

}else{

result += i;

cout<<"\nEl resultado es: "<<result<<endl;

cout<<"\n\n";

system("pause");

return 0;

}
Ejercicio vectores video N°30:

#include <iostream>

using namespace std;

int main(){

int num[10];

for(int i=0; i<10;i++){

num[i]=i;

for(int i=0; i<10;i++){

cout<<num[i]<<endl;

return 0;

}
Ejercicio 1 vectores video N°31:

#include <iostream>

#include <conio.h>

using namespace std;

int main (){

int numero[] = {1,2,3,4,5};

int suma=0;

for (int i=0; i<5; i++){

suma += numero[i];

cout<<"La suma de los numeros es: "<<suma<<endl;

getch();

return 0;

Ejercicio 2 vectores video N°31:

#include <iostream>

#include <conio.h>

using namespace std;

int main (){

int numero[] = {1,2,3,4,5};

int multi=1;

for (int i=0; i<5; i++){

multi *= numero[i];

cout<<"Total de numero multiplicados: "<<multi<<endl;

getch();

return 0;

}
Ejercicio 1 vectores video N°32:

#include<iostream>

#include<conio.h>

using namespace std;

int main(){

int n;

cout<<"Ingrese una cantidad que tendra el vector: "<<endl;

cin>>n;

int numeros [n];

for(int i=0; i<n; i++){

cout<<"digite un numero: "<<endl;

cin>>numeros[i];

for(int i=0; i<n; i++){

cout<<"posicion que ocupa: " <<i<< " el valor del vector: "<<numeros[i]<<endl;

getch();

return 0;

}
Ejercicio 2 vectores video N°32:

#include<iostream>

#include<conio.h>

using namespace std;

int main(){

int n;

cout<<"Ingrese una cantidad que tendra el vector: "<<endl;

cin>>n;

int numeros [n];

for(int i=0; i<n; i++){

cout<<"digite un numero: "<<endl;

cin>>numeros[i];

for(int i=0; i>n; i--){

cout<<"\nvalor del vector: "<<numeros[i];

cout<<" \nposicion que ocupa:" <<i;

getch;

return 0;

}
Ejercicio 1 vectores video N°33:

#include<iostream>

#include<conio.h>

using namespace std;

int main(){

int n,mayor=0;

cout<<"Ingrese la cantidad que tendra el vector: ";

cin>>n;

int numero [n];

for(int i=0; i<n; i++){

cout<<i+1<<"digite un numero: "<<endl;

cin>>numero[i];

if(numero[i]>mayor){

mayor=numero[i];

cout<<"El mayor numero es: "<<mayor<<endl;

return 0;

}
Ejercicio 2 vectores video N°33:

#include <iostream>

using namespace std;

int main() {

int numero[50], n, suma_total = 0, suma = 0;

cout << "Longitud del Vector: "; cin >> n;

// prueba: 2 3 15 6 4

for (int i = 0; i < n; ++i) {

cout << i+1 << ".-Ingrese el elemento: "; cin >> numero[i];

// hago la sumatoria, resta y comparacion

for (int j = 0; j < n; j++) {

//sumo todos lo elementos

for (int r = 0; r < n; ++r) {

suma_total += numero[r];

// hago el resto con el elemento

suma = suma_total - numero[j];

//comparo

if (numero[j] == suma){

cout << "\nEl elemento " << numero[j] << " es igual al la suma del resto de los elementos
del vector " << endl;

// asigno el valor inicial a ambos para que no se incremente por cada iteracion

suma_total = 0; suma = 0;

return 0;

}
Ejercicio 1 vectores video N°34:

#include<iostream>

#include<conio.h>

using namespace std;

int main (){

char letras1 []={'a','b','c','d','e'};

char letras2 []={'f','g','h','i','j'};

char letras3 [10];

//copiando los elementos de letras 1 a letras 3

for(int i=0; i<5; i++){

letras3[i]=letras1[i];

//copiando los elementos de letras 2 a letras 3

for (int i=5; i<10; i++){// i=5 ya que letras 1 utilizo 5 espacios

letras3[i]=letras2[i-5]; //se le resta para copiar los datos de letras2

for (int i=0; i<10; i++){

cout<<letras3[i]<<endl;

getch();

return 0;

}
Ejercicio 2 vectores video N°34:

#include<iostream>

#include<conio.h>

using namespace std;

int main(){

int nu1 []={1,2,3,4,5};

int nu2 [5];

for(int i=0; i<5; i++){

nu2[i]=nu1[i]*2;

for (int i=0; i<5; i++){

cout<<nu2[i]<<endl;

getch();

return 0;

También podría gustarte